> On Mon, Jan 17, 2005 at 08:45:20PM +0100, Omar Adobati wrote:
> : I would like to know if there is a way to share authentication
> : informations and session informations too betwen a page and another
> : one thet is into a iframe.
> : The authentication is done usiing the tomcat capabilities
> : (form-authentication method)
> 
> If I understand your question, this has nothing to do with iframe vs no
> frames, etc: if both resources (URLs) are part of your webapp, then both
> will have access to the same session information (though not the same
> request-scope or page-scope information).
> 
> If the two resources are not part of the same webapp, then no, this
> isn't possible (read: not possible using standard J2EE session scoping).
